Highest Education Level

Law Office Managers in Florida offer the following education background
Bachelor's Degree
35.1%
Doctorate Degree
23.7%
Associate's Degree
13.4%
Master's Degree
13.0%
Vocational Degree or Certification
6.8%
High School or GED
6.2%
Some College
1.6%
Some High School
0.2%
